Dr. Heather Adkins, MD is a trauma surgery specialist in Middletown, OH and has over 10 years of experience in the medical field. She graduated from University of Cincinnati College of Medicine in 2010. She is affiliated with Atrium Medical Center. She is accepting new patients.

Heather Adkins, MD, FACS graduated from University of Cincinnati College of Medicine in Cincinnati, OH. She completed her general surgery residency at Indiana University School of Medicine. Dr. Adkins is Fellow of American College of Surgeons. She is board certified in general surgery.
